ECoR employees and officers taking oath on Vigilance Awareness.
Sharad Kumar Srivastava, general manager (I/C), East Coast Railway administered oath on “Vigilance Awareness” to the staff and officers at ECoR headquarters, to eradicate corruption for economic, political and social progress of the country.
The Vigilance Awareness Week, is being held between October 31 and November 6. During this time, a massive awareness campaign has been launched to educate the people in general and railway passengers in particular to bring transparency in public life.

Seminars are being conducted. Banners, posters are displayed to create vigilance awareness among the railway employees as well as rail users.
All the principal heads of departments of ECoR attended the oath taking ceremony. Sanjay Kumar Mahapatra, chief vigilance officer-cum-senior dy. general manager of ECoR co-ordinated the oath taking ceremony.
